62 Boylston Street has a Walk Score of 99 out of 100. This location is a Walker’s Paradise so daily errands do not require a car.
62 Boylston Street is a one minute walk from the B Green Line B, the C Green Line C and the D Green Line D at the Boylston stop.
This location is in the Chinatown - Leather District neighborhood in Boston. Nearby parks include Phillips Square, Parkman Bandstand and Boston Common.
